Can't text Samsung Galaxy

I have an iPhone 12 with AT&T.  A friend has a Samsung Galaxy with Consumer Cellular as the carrier.  He doesn't receive my text messages.  I sent a text to my son and my friend.  Only my son received the text on his iPhone 6 with AT&T as the carrier.  I then had my son send a text to both me and my friend.  We both received the text.  In message settings. both "Send as SMS" and "MMS Messaging" are "ON."  I have no problem texting other Samsung phones.  Has anyone else experienced this problem?  More importantly, does anyone have a fix.  Local AT&T store rep is baffled.

Hello @Warren Dorsch, we'll be happy to help make sure your friend can get your texts whenever you send them.

 

There are can be multiple potential reasons why your friend wouldn't be getting your texts, so we want to start by troubleshooting those reason down below:

  • Check your message app's settings. From your iPhone's home menu, go to Settings > Messages > Send & Receive, make sure your phone number is the only selected option and then reboot your device.
  • Reset your network settings. From your iPhone's home menu, go to Settings > General > Transfer or Reset iPhone > Reset > Reset Network Settings and confirm the selection. This will improve your connection to our network, which can help when sending or receiving texts.
    • Please be aware this will erase all your saved passwords, Bluetooth settings, Wi-Fi networks, and network settings.
  • Use our iPhone 12 support page. This includes a variety of troubleshooting options, include the options listed above, you can try to improve your connection so your texts can be received.

Let us know how this goes, so we can look into this further if needed.
